Delft – The largest island in Sri Lanka (Neduntheevu | Neduntivu) Travelogue

30

Neduntheevu or Neduntivu (Tamil: நெடுந்தீவு), also known by its Dutch name Delft, is an island in the Palk Strait, northern Sri Lanka. This island is named as Delft in the Admiralty Chart unlike the other islands in the area which are named with their Tamil names. The island’s area is 50 km² and it is roughly oval-shaped. Its length is 8 km and its maximum width about 6 km.

Galboda / Galaboda waterfall (30M)

235243-galboda-fall-galboda-sri-lanka

Galaboda is a small village locate in between Watawala & Nawalapitiya. The main access to the village is the railway track. There is a beautiful waterfall higher than 30m, but the width ranges from between 3m and 6m, depending on the season with a distance of 1-2km from the railway station, known as Galaboda waterfall.

Sri Pada Karunawa (Adams Peak Travelogue) Hatton Route and Kuruwita Route

SL370145

Sri Pada is the only mountains in the world where four major religions get together and worship.Adam’s Peak is an ancient pilgrimage that is considered sacred by Buddhists, Christians, Hindus and Muslims. It is a conical mountain 2,243 meters high. It is believed that Lord Buddha during his third visit to Sri Lanka placed his footprint on the summit of this sacred mountain.
